TV-borne British girl group Girls Aloud has been the source of split rumors by the overheated press in their homeland this week, thanks to one member arriving in the States to work on a solo album with will.i.am and another telling a UK magazine that she now considered herself “an actress with a girlband on the side.” What could all this outside activity mean? Well, according to a post that the Girls made on their Web site yesterday, it doesn’t mean that they’re breaking up—in fact, it just means that they’re recharging their batteries. (Whew!)

“We’ve decided to write this note together, because we want to set the record straight about what is happening in our world. Over the next 12 months we are going to be involved in a lot of different things—music, TV, fashion and more. Sometimes it may be a solo project—sometimes just a couple of us and sometimes all five of us together. We are definitely NOT splitting up. In fact we have all signed a new contract with Fascination/Polydor Records guaranteeing that we will release at least three Girls Aloud albums – minimum. We will definitely all be going into the studio next year to record—and there will definitely be a new GA album in 2010.”

The Popstars The Rivals-spawned group put out their most recent album Out Of Control late last year.
